Определения

lapsedприлагательное
No longer valid or active; expired.
The lapsed membership meant she could no longer access the club's facilities.
Having declined from a previous standard or state; fallen.
His lapsed morals were evident in his recent behavior.
No longer following the rules or practices of a particular religion or belief.
As a lapsed Catholic, she no longer attended church services.
lapseглагол
To fall or slip into a worse or lower condition.
After months of hard work, he lapsed into his old habits.
To become invalid or void due to the passage of time or inaction.
The insurance policy will lapse if you don't pay the premium by the due date.
To pass gradually or smoothly into a different state or condition.
The conversation lapsed into silence as the evening wore on.
